A parametrically‐Conditioned Deep Learning Surrogate for Coherent Spinodal Decomposition

open access: yesAdvanced Theory and Simulations, Volume 9, Issue 2, February 2026.
Spinodal decomposition of strained alloys with cubic anisotropy is reproduced by a Convolutional Recurrent Neural Network, taking the misfit parameter as explicit input to return different morphologies. The predicted composition fields match phase‐field simulations over a broad range of parameters, allowing to reconstruct the full phase diagram.

A Two‐Phase Detection Method Based on Ensemble Feature Fusion for Detecting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) Attacks in Cloud Computing Using Deep Learning Algorithm

open access: yesEngineering Reports, Volume 8, Issue 2, February 2026.
This study introduces a two‐phase method for detecting DDoS attacks in cloud environments using ensemble feature fusion and a hybrid CNN‐LSTM model. By combining meta‐heuristic feature selection with deep learning, the approach achieves over 99% accuracy on benchmark datasets, reducing false positives and improving cybersecurity resilience.

Quad‐SPIM: A High‐Speed, Multi‐Color Light‐Sheet Microscope for 3D Imaging of Large Cleared Human Brain Tissues

open access: yesLaser &Photonics Reviews, Volume 20, Issue 3, 5 February 2026.
A high‐speed, multi‐color light‐sheet microscope, named quad‐SPIM, enables rapid three dimensional (3D) imaging of large cleared human brain samples with simultaneous four‐channel acquisition. This custom‐built system achieves subcellular resolution across centimeter‐scale volumes, maintaining high image quality.
